Hi - I would like suggest the following changes to the Survey Campaigns.

1. Ability to delete responses.

2. Ability to block "anonymous" responses, so only ones connected to emails can respond.

3. Ability to run a PDF report of responses - that includes who the responses came from. (right now only the detailed CVS report includes who responded).

Agreed! I hate the new survey tool! There's no easy way to embed the survey link in an email to registered event participants, or another email. You can provide a link, but then you cannot follow up on the non-responders because it's anonymous. We should have the choice between anonymous or not depending on our needs. 

 

Having to rebuild all the legacy surveys from scratch was tedious and annoying. 

 

The old survey tool had some starter templates at least, this one doesn't which makes rebuilding everything even more irritating.
